Krakow, Poland on October 16th, 2020.Pennsylvania's governor said the state's mask mandate wouldn't be lifted until 70% of its adults were vaccinated against COVID-19. At least 50.6% of Pennsylvania's adult population has received the first dose of a COVID-19 vaccine.

Pennsylvania has seen more than 1.1 million COVID-19 cases since the pandemic began, and more than 26,000 people in the state have died from the virus,that 50.6% of the population had received the first dose of a COVID-19 vaccine. "I encourage Pennsylvanians to take the critical steps needed to put this pandemic behind us by getting vaccinated, follow through with both doses if you receive the Moderna or Pfizer vaccines, and continue to take steps like masking, frequent hand washing and sanitizing and social distancing," Department of Health Acting Secretary Alison Beam said in the statement.
